Laxenburg Castle, near Vienna, 1810 (oil on canvas)
MMT145597 Laxenburg Castle, near Vienna, 1810 (oil on canvas) by Bidauld, Jean (1758-1846) and Vernet, Antoine (1758-1836); 210x96 cm; Musee Marmottan Monet, Paris, France; French, out of copyright
